Harbor Springs tree board tentatively schedules Arbor Day for May 23, plans outreach and seedling giveaway

Harbor Springs Tree Board · January 17, 2026

Board members set Arbor Day for May 23 to line up with the farmers market, discussed species choices for seedling giveaways, and planned a homeowner guide and tree-canopy column for public education.

The Harbor Springs Tree Board tentatively set Arbor Day for Saturday, May 23 to coincide with the farmers market and discussed logistics for the event, seedling species to give away, and complementary outreach content.

Members said scheduling Arbor Day on the Saturday before Memorial Day should maximize attendance from seasonal visitors and allow seedlings to be planted before peak summer heat. Kyle and board members confirmed the farmers market host (Hannah) had indicated May 23 was available for that date.

The board also planned a series of outreach items: a recurring “tree canopy” column in the local paper, a homeowner guide on planting and pruning (including guidance on oak pruning timing and winter maintenance), and a heritage-trees feature to highlight notable specimens in town. Volunteers agreed to draft articles and circulate them for review before publication.

Next steps: finalize Arbor Day logistics (location, seedlings, distribution hours) and confirm the seedling species for the giveaway; board members will draft outreach copy and coordinate with the Harbor Light and the chamber as appropriate.
